Transaction 5812f1578d7434aa207461ebcea82c4d92ea77ea8f5645e14d573085ec8a1519
1 Input
1 Output
-
5812f1578d7434aa207461ebcea82c4d92ea77ea8f5645e14d573085ec8a1519:0
- value
- 24097
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 148c492476b96311f4794d83ba304291de009908 OP_EQUAL
- address
- 33ZfVbuFk2CTC8mwMxBxtGEkkxN1KrmxuT